Sprinkle the flour with salt and pepper. Coat the whitebait in the milk and then in the flour. 2. Heat the oil - it is at the right temperature when a cube of bread turns golden in 1 minute. Add the whitebait and cook for 5 minutes or until crisp, 3. Drain the fish on absorbent paper, garnish with the parsley and lemon wedges and serve immediately, Freezer: whitebait are usually sold frozen in 450 g bags.
